Description:

This series of projects, done for INDRA Company, we have developed a new generation of data fusion algorithms for Air Traffic Control Centers (Data Processors). Typically aircraft trajectory extraction was done fusing position measurements coming from primary and secondary radars (PSR and SSR). The new developed algorithms determine trajectory using the information included in the measurements ofthe new surveillance sensors:  Automatic Dependent Surveillance (ADS-B), Wide Area Multilateration (WAM) and Mode S radars with extended surveillance. These new sensors have as main advantage that the measurements are taken by the aircraft navigation system (e.g. position, velocity, flight plan, maneuver characteristics, measurement accuracy ... ) and sent to the ATM center. The whole information is processed in a integrated way and the results (predicted aircraft information) made accessible to ATC controller and ATM facilities easily for each aircraft
